What is a Cold Air Intake?

At its core, an internal combustion engine is essentially a big air pump. It draws air in, mixes it with fuel, sparks it to create power, and presses the exhaust out. The more effectively an engine can pull in air, the more power it can possibly produce.

A factory air intake system is developed by manufacturers with several restrictions in mind: expense, engine bay space, and, most importantly, noise decrease. To keep the cabin peaceful, factory intakes typically use baffled tubes and enclosed boxes that limit airflow. A cold air intake replaces these limiting elements with a high-flow filter and a smoother, wider intake tube. In addition, it is developed to pull air from outside the engine compartment-- where it is cooler-- rather than the hot air swirling around the engine block.

How Cold Air Intakes Work: The Science of Density

The primary principle behind a CAI is the relationship in between temperature level and air density. Cold air is denser than warm air, implying it contains more oxygen particles per cubic inch.

When the engine's Electronic Control Unit (ECU) finds a higher concentration of oxygen getting in the cylinders, it adjusts the fuel injectors to include more fuel. This denser air-fuel mix leads to a more effective surge during the combustion stroke, which translates to increased horsepower and torque.

Key Benefits for Trucks

Trucks are workhorses. Whether they are hauling structure products or pulling a boat, they need significant low-end torque.  Dodge Ram 1500 Aftermarket Upgrades  uses numerous particular advantages for these heavy-duty applications.

1. Increased Horsepower and Torque

While gains vary by automobile and engine type, most trucks see a boost of 5 to 20 horse power after installing a CAI. More notably for truck owners, the boost in torque is often felt immediately, providing better "throttle action" and making the automobile feel more responsive when combining onto highways or pulling a trailer.

2. Improved Fuel Economy

Since a cold air intake enables the engine to work less hard to "breathe in" the essential air, it can result in enhanced fuel effectiveness. By enhancing  visit website -to-fuel ratio and reducing the vacuum limitation, many drivers report a gain of 1-- 2 miles per gallon (MPG). 3. Boosted Engine Sound

Numerous truck lovers appreciate the deep, throaty roar that a CAI offers. Without the baffles and chambers of a stock intake, the noise of the engine drawing air ends up being audible, particularly during heavy acceleration.

4. Long-term Cost Savings

A lot of aftermarket cold air consumptions feature a recyclable filter. Instead of purchasing a new paper filter every 15,000 miles, an owner can just clean and re-oil (or just wash, if it is a dry filter) the aftermarket unit. These filters are often developed to last 50,000 to 100,000 miles in between cleansings.


Types of Cold Air Intake Systems

When shopping for a truck intake, owners will typically come across two main designs:

Open-Box Systems

These systems leave the air filter exposed within the engine bay, typically safeguarded by a metal or plastic heat guard that seals versus the hood. These offer the loudest noise and the greatest air flow, but they can be more prone to "heat soak" if the truck is idling in traffic for extended periods.

Enclosed-Box Systems

These systems house the filter inside a committed, sealed box that connects straight to an exterior air source (like the wheel well or the front grille). While they might be a little quieter than open systems, they transcend at keeping intake temperature levels low and securing the filter from mud and water-- an important factor to consider for off-road enthusiasts.

Potential Drawbacks to Consider

While the pros are substantial, truck owners should be mindful of a couple of prospective downsides:

  • Installation Error: If the intake is not sealed properly, "unmetered" air can enter the engine, resulting in a Check Engine Light (CEL).

  • Moisture Risk: In severe off-roading or deep-water crossing situations, a poorly positioned intake can suck in water (hydro-locking), which can damage an engine. Off-roaders need to guarantee their set is "closed" or think about adding a snorkel.

Maintenance: Keeping the Air Flowing

Unlike stock filters, aftermarket filters need specific upkeep to stay effective.

  1. Evaluation: Check the filter every 10,000 miles for extreme particles.
  2. Cleaning: Use a dedicated cleansing option to break down dirt and grease.
  3. Drying: Allow the filter to air dry completely. Never ever use compressed air, as it can tear the filter media.
  4. Oiling (If Applicable): If utilizing a "damp" filter, apply a light, even coat of specialized filter oil. Prevent over-oiling, as excess oil can coat the Mass Air Flow (MAF) sensor and cause performance problems.

Q: What is the difference in between a "Wet" and "Dry" filter?A: "Wet" filters use a light covering of oil to trap tiny particles. They normally provide the greatest airflow. "Dry" filters utilize synthetic layers to trap dust and are simpler to keep because they do not require re-oiling, making them a preferred for those who drive in very dirty or desert environments.

Q: Can I install this myself?A: Yes. The majority of cold air intake kits are created as "bolt-on" upgrades. With fundamental hand tools (wrenches and screwdrivers), a lot of truck owners can finish the setup in 30 to 90 minutes.
